Denver police are again asking for the public's help after a June 7 shooting on the 300 block of North Santa Fe Drive that left two people wounded by gunfire. Both victims are expected to survive, and detectives say several shooters opened fire during the incident. Investigators are urging anyone who saw what happened or who has video to come forward.

Police post and case number

In a post on X on Wednesday, the Denver Police Department labeled the case as number 26‑307569 and said multiple individuals discharged firearms during the confrontation, according to the Denver Police Department. The post asks anyone with information to contact investigators and reference the case number.

Part of a wider wave that night

The Santa Fe Drive shooting was one of four separate overnight shootings across Denver on June 7 that left one person dead in a different incident and several others injured, as Hoodline reported in coverage of four separate overnight shootings across Denver. Police are treating each location as its own crime scene and say detectives are working several leads.
